
Carpenter bees are meticulous in their work and will leave sawdust behind where no construction or maintenance has taken place. Infestations of carpenter bees can be detected by the following:
-Wooden surfaces and piles of wood have circular holes.
-Around infested wood, there is a layer of sawdust-like material.
-Stains on wooden surfaces that resemble yellow-brown bee excrement.
-Carpenter bees in a small area of your property.
